Position Overview:

We are seeking an experienced and detail-oriented electronic assembly technician with soldering expertise and a strong understanding of electronic boards and IPC standards. The successful candidate will be responsible for assembling, troubleshooting, and repairing electronic devices and systems. A certification or knowledge of IPC standards will be highly valued in this role.

Responsibilities:

1. Perform electronic assembly tasks such as PCB (Printed Circuit Board) component soldering, through-hole and surface-mount technology (SMT), and wire harnessing.

2. Follow detailed assembly instructions, diagrams, and technical documentation to ensure accurate and efficient assembly of electronic components.

3. Inspect and test assembled systems to identify and troubleshoot any faults or defects.

4. Utilize various hand tools, precision instruments, and electronic testing equipment to conduct quality control checks and ensure compliance with IPC standards.

5. Maintain a clean and organized work area, ensuring proper storage and handling of electronic components and equipment.

6. Collaborate with engineers and other team members to identify and implement process improvements for increased efficiency and productivity.

7. Adhere to safety procedures and maintain a safe working environment while handling soldering irons, chemicals, and other potentially hazardous materials.

8. Keep up-to-date with industry trends, new assembly techniques, and IPC standards to continuously enhance professional knowledge and skills.

9. Document assembly processes, test results, and any modifications made during the assembly, assisting in the creation of assembly manuals and work instructions.

Requirements:

1. High school diploma or equivalent; additional technical certifications or vocational training in electronics or related fields is a plus.

2. Proven experience in electronic assembly with soldering expertise, particularly in PCB assembly using through-hole and SMT technology.

3. Strong knowledge of IPC standards (IPC-A-610), or certification (e.g., IPC-A-610 Certified IPC Specialist).

4. Proficiency in reading and interpreting technical diagrams, assembly drawings, and schematics.

5. Familiarity with electronic components, test equipment, and tools commonly used in electronic assembly.

6. Skilled in troubleshooting electronic systems and identifying faults or defects.

7. Ability to work independently with minimal supervision and under time constraints.

8. Excellent attention to detail, organizational skills, and a commitment to producing high-quality work.

9. Effective communication skills to collaborate with cross-functional teams and provide regular progress updates.

10. Ability to perform repetitive tasks while maintaining accuracy and precision.
